Mount Etna: A Volcanic Marvel

No trip to Catania is complete without experiencing the majesty of Mount Etna, Europe's largest active volcano. Take a guided tour to explore its craters, hike across its lunar-like landscapes, and maybe even witness a spectacular eruption (from a safe distance, of course!).

The Ancient Theatre of Catania

Step back in time at the remarkably well-preserved Ancient Theatre of Catania, a testament to the city's rich Roman heritage. Imagine the gladiatorial contests and theatrical performances that once graced this very spot.

Catania's Historic Centre: A Baroque Beauty

Wander through Catania's captivating historic centre, a UNESCO World Heritage site. Admire the stunning Baroque architecture, the vibrant street life, and the unique black lava stone used in many of the buildings. Don't miss the iconic Elephant Fountain!

Eat Like a Local: Must-Try Foods in the Province of Catania, Italy

Forget the tourist traps! Dive headfirst into authentic Sicilian cuisine. You absolutely HAVE to try Arancini (fried rice balls), Pasta alla Norma (a delicious pasta dish with eggplant), and fresh seafood caught daily. And don't forget the cannoli – a sweet treat you'll be dreaming about long after you've left.

When’s the Best Time to Go?

The best time to visit is during spring (April-May) or autumn (September-October) for pleasant weather and fewer crowds. Summer (June-August) can be hot, but the beaches are perfect for a swim. Winter (November-March) can be chilly, especially at higher altitudes.

Transportation Options in the Province of Catania, Italy

Getting around is pretty straightforward. Catania has a good public transport system, including buses and trains, making it easy to explore the city and surrounding areas.
